Regulatory Compliance Specialist
Us FAA
Summary This position is in the Flight Program Operations (AJF) service unit. Serves as Regulatory Compliance Specialist (Team Lead) responsible for reviewing and assessing compliance, implementing and enforcing policies, and taking corrective action when violations are found. Acts as principal technical specialist for large AJF work activities in support of a 14 CFR Parts 5/121/135/145 operation. Researches, analyzes, evaluates, and reviews Flight Program Operations administrative service program activities to ensure compliance/consistency with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) and ATO policies and procedures. Conducts business trend analysis to continually align business practices and activities with customer needs and expectations. Typical assignments include: providing guidance to less experienced professionals; defining and developing internal polices and procedures; predicting potential issues and proposing preventive actions. Provides leadership for highly complex and challenging activities under the minimal direction of the Team Manager. Provides leadership in determining program goals, resource needs, develops processes/procedures, and allocates resources as well as establishes goals and controls to ensure activities meet organizational needs. Contacts are internal and external. Acts as a central point of contact for official correspondence between Flight Program Operations and its regulatory oversight office. Leads the development and coordination of corrective actions for findings identified during routine surveillance or audits. Monitors and tracks the implementation of corrective actions and reports status to Flight Program Operations leadership and external stakeholders. - Experience evaluating business processes, systems, and operations to identify areas of non-compliance or potential exposure to legal or regulatory risks.
- Experience communicating with technical and non-technical audiences, responding to inquiries or requests for information, and representing the organization in regulatory inspections, audits, and/or enforcement actions.
- Experience in an aviation environment (e.g. public, private, military) in a role related to compliance, risk management, auditing, or regulatory affairs.
- Experience facilitating special committees and leading the coordination of projects.
- Experience with assigning workload and making assignments.
